the time-honoured walls of Spalatro have been witnesses of those varied
emotions to which the human heart is subject. Thither Glycerius the
prelate retired, when driven by Julius Nepos from the imperial throne.
There, too, in a spirit of true Christian charity, he heaped coals of
fire on the head of his enemy, by affording him a sanctuary when
dethroned in his turn by Orestes, the father of Augustulus. Again, a
little while, and within the same walls, where he had deemed himself
secure, Julius Nepos fell a victim to the assassin's knife, and
subsequently we find the houseless Salonites sheltering themselves
within its subterraneous passages, when driven from their homes by the
fury of the invading Avars. The memory of all these is passed away, but
the stones still remain an undying testimony of a happy king.

Having passed some hours in the town and palace, I adjourned to one of
the few small _cafés_ in the principal street. While sipping my
chocolate, I was accosted by an elderly priest, who most civilly
enquired whether he could help me in any way during my stay at
Spalatro. He proved to be a person of much intelligence, and,
notwithstanding that his knowledge of English extended only to a few
conversational words, he had read Sir Gardner Wilkinson's work on
Dalmatia, and, as his remarks showed, not without profiting thereby. At
4.30 the same afternoon we arrived at Lissa, the military port of
Austria in this part of the Adriatic. It is interesting to English
travellers, its waters having been the scene of a naval action in which
an English squadron, commanded by Captain Hoste, defeated a French
squadron carrying nearly double as many guns. During the great war the
island belonged to England, and indeed a portion of it is called to this
day the Cittá Inglese. It at one time acquired a certain importance in a
mercantile point of view, sardines being the staple article of commerce.
